Dominican Amber Museum
At the Dominican Amber Museum in Puerto Plata, travelers will explore the fascinating world of amber, a precious resin fossilized over millions of years. Visitors will see impressive displays of amber pieces, some containing ancient preserved insects and plants. The museum offers an in-depth look at the history and geology of amber, explaining its significance in both science and culture. Travelers can also learn about the process of amber extraction and craftsmanship. It’s a unique and educational experience, perfect for anyone interested in natural history and gemstones.

Fortaleza San Felipe
At Fortaleza San Felipe in Puerto Plata, travelers will step back in time as they explore this historic 16th-century fortress. Perched on a hill with stunning views of the Atlantic Ocean, the fort offers a glimpse into the region's colonial past. Visitors can wander through the well-preserved walls and rooms, learning about the fort's role in protecting the city from pirates and invaders. The museum inside showcases artifacts and exhibits related to the history of Puerto Plata. It’s a great spot for history enthusiasts, offering scenic views and a fascinating look at Dominican heritage.
